Output bafb7b32b765ff2c7d60ad4207f85aab8d0c0ceb2a028b9391f367f46140914c:1

value
693989
script pubkey
OP_0 OP_PUSHBYTES_20 e89bef12aa811512c257d163abee2fa269532ac3
address
bc1qazd77y42sy239sjh6936hm305f54x2krwxs3d6
transaction
bafb7b32b765ff2c7d60ad4207f85aab8d0c0ceb2a028b9391f367f46140914c
confirmations
179142
spent
true